Transaction 1024a18434bfbf6439e1694512ae892192c6c780c1cbbaf59d89eb72c705dd0f

7 Input
2 Outputs
  • 1024a18434bfbf6439e1694512ae892192c6c780c1cbbaf59d89eb72c705dd0f:0
  • value  319152
    address  38Zvhzt3qjfV6cwQE5kKyMNN3tm5iN7TfK
  • 1024a18434bfbf6439e1694512ae892192c6c780c1cbbaf59d89eb72c705dd0f:1
  • value  562972
    address  bc1q63eyn0enlvv9yfnsnqlttaau39ua57gtknp6cl